1. A system for removing occlusive material from an occluded blood vessel portion of a living being'"'"'s vascular system, comprising:
- an elongated flexible tubular body member having a free end adapted to be delivered intravascularly to the occluded blood vessel portion and deliver a jet of infusate liquid into said vessel to dislodge particles of said occlusive material;
an infusate pump for delivering said infusate liquid to said occluded blood vessel portion at an infusate flow rate; and
an aspiration pump for aspirating infusate liquid, blood and dislodged particles from the occluded blood vessel portion at an aspiration flow rate;
wherein said aspiration flow rate is greater than said infusate flow rate and said infusate and aspiration pumps are simultaneously operable to create a differential flow rate in said occluded blood vessel portion and thereby prevent particles of occlusive material from flowing into any upstream blood vessel or downstream blood vessel in said living being'"'"'s vascular system.

Abstract
A system and method for opening a lumen in an occluded blood vessel, e.g., a coronary bypass graft, of a living being'"'"'s vascular system. The system introduces an infusate liquid at a first flow rate to the occluded portion of the blood vessel, and withdraws that liquid and some blood at a second and higher flow rate. This action creates a differential flow in the occluded blood vessel portion and thereby prevent particles of occlusive material from flowing into any upstream blood vessel or downstream blood vessel in said living being'"'"'s vascular system.
